«database-sequence» 태그된 질문

29
postgres의 기본 키 시퀀스가 ​​동기화되지 않을 때 재설정하는 방법은 무엇입니까?
기본 키 시퀀스가 ​​테이블 행과 동기화되지 않는 문제가 발생했습니다. 즉, 새 행을 삽입하면 직렬 데이터 형식에 암시 된 시퀀스가 ​​이미 존재하는 숫자를 반환하기 때문에 중복 키 오류가 발생합니다. 가져 오기 / 복원이 순서를 올바르게 유지 보수하지 않아서 발생하는 것 같습니다.

5
Postgres가 수동으로 시퀀스 변경
시퀀스를 특정 값으로 설정하려고합니다. SELECT setval('payments_id_seq'), 21, true 오류가 발생합니다. ERROR: function setval(unknown) does not exist 사용도 ALTER SEQUENCE작동하지 않는 것 같습니다? ALTER SEQUENCE payments_id_seq LASTVALUE 22 이것을 어떻게 할 수 있습니까? 참조 : https://www.postgresql.org/docs/current/static/functions-sequence.html
당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.